I bought this to do canvas and glosy posters. The printer is easy to use but rather slow. The quality is great and have no problems at all. The ink is expensive compared to others but we always use original cartridges.
I chose this printer because of it's super small droplet size (3.5 picolitre), it's high resolution output(2400dpi), it's colour fastness (75-100yrs), it's straight thru feed (upto 1.5mm thick), and it's 8 colour print system. Experience has shown this to be a lovely printer - the best I have ever used. It's polite and well behaved, it impresses visitors with it's polite yet powerful sounding noises and the adjustable media vacuum makes absolute common sense. Print quality is jawdropping and has redefined my definition of what a good quality print should be. It's a bit of a pain to use on small media, (ie, the A4 minimum size), so if you want to print letters and invoices, buy a smaller, dedicated machine. When I received it, the machine had not been used for three months and thus the heads were a little blocked, yet three or four cleanses followed by a few pages printing quickly cleared that. Advice is to buy this machine to use, not only to look at.Read full review
